Output 8576e7b83930bd5c70741c1eca732ec23530e638ca136a96fe4face841b7a632:0

value
2828076
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f5eb219ddfab4aecf2a0f662c84af152a993a17 OP_EQUALVERIFY OP_CHECKSIG
address
13rsPX9hUwFAP25Ry5NQkExTtp1j2orLFo
transaction
8576e7b83930bd5c70741c1eca732ec23530e638ca136a96fe4face841b7a632
spent
true